The CC2541 SensorTag is the first Bluetooth Smart Development Kit specifically for wireless sensor applications and the only development kit for smartphone application developers. SensorTag can be used as a reference design and development platform for a variety of smartphone accessories. TI uses the CC2541-based SensorTag to simplify and accelerate the development of Bluetooth low-energy applications. SensorTag centralizes all common sensors on a single board for quick evaluation and demonstration. SensorTag works with TI's TPS62730 (buck converter), including TI's TMP006 IR MEMS temperature sensor, humidity sensor, pressure sensor, accelerometer, gyroscope and magnetometer. The versatility of SensorTag means unlimited application possibilities, including health and fitness, medical, educational tools, toys, remote control, mobile phone accessories, proximity and indoor positioning applications. The CC2541 SensorTag kit reduces the design time for Bluetooth low energy application development from months to hours without the need for embedded software design knowledge. SensorTag is pre-programmed with the FW needed to start developing smartphone apps, and TI offers the SensorTag app in the app store to give developers access to the tools and software examples they need.

SensorTag now supports iBeaconTM technology

SensorTag now supports iBeacon technology, and iBeacon can be used to customize location apps on smartphones or tablets: the location feature is available to many retail stores, museums and restaurants to display relevant information to users. iBeacon technology can be integrated into mobile application accessories, asset trackers, home automation systems, alarm and security systems, point-of-sale devices, automotive, industrial applications, and a wide range of consumer electronics and appliances. Beginning with Bluetooth 4.0, the Bluetooth Low Energy (BLE) protocol began to gradually replace the ANT protocol, which allows data to be transmitted at a lower rate, while lower power consumption, and battery life has been greatly improved. In particular, from iphone 5 to Android 4.3, the protocol stack including Bluetooth low energy (BLE) has been included, which means that the main smartphones behind will support the low-power Bluetooth standard. More and more customers, including medical devices, mice, keyboards, mobile phone-controlled toys, and lighting, automotive electronics, etc., will begin to put low-power Bluetooth into their products. Since the driver is already included in the operating system, users no longer need to find a driver for the Bluetooth chip manufacturer, or drive development for themselves. This saves a lot of time for Bluetooth developers.

Different markets for low-power Bluetooth

Although low-power Bluetooth has many advantages, for most manufacturers, if you want to develop low-power Bluetooth products, you have to face many real problems, including:

1. It takes a lot of time to develop iOS and Android apps yourself. 2. Many customers do not have much experience with the antenna design. 3. Low-power Bluetooth cannot support the transmission of big data, nor is it compatible with the traditional Bluetooth protocol.

In response to the above situation, Texas Instruments (TI) recently launched a simple and easy to use BLE development tool SeneorTag to customers, hoping to help customers and application developers solve the above problems. SeneorTag is actually a development board that integrates multiple sensors and a low-power Bluetooth chip CC2541. With SeneorTag, TI offers a complete hardware reference design, an APP reference design (available directly in the IOS, Android market), and a development kit. It can help developers further shorten the development cycle without spending a lot of time on hardware and software design. In addition, TI also provides the complete code of the software, which is customized for development by developers. In addition, on the CC2541, a lot of software is already done, whether it is connected with the sensor or Bluetooth protocol stack, it is in the IC. So users don't need to spend too much time in the software part, just spend more time on the APP design.

CC2541 provides a low cost solution

The CC2541 is a single-chip SOC that includes an 8051 8-bit MCU in addition to Bluetooth low energy. Users can run the MCU code directly on the CC2541. It can achieve 97dBm in wireless transmission performance. In addition, this IC is available in a 6*6 QFN package. Due to the low power consumption of Bluetooth, the battery life can exceed one year. CC2541 can switch master-slave relationship for different usage scenarios

Another benefit of the CC2541 is that the part of Bluetooth low energy can be divided into master-slave relationships. Peripherals such as mobile phones and watches can change the master-slave relationship according to different usage scenarios. For example, when the mobile phone is connected to the watch, the mobile phone is the master and the watch is slave; but when the watch is connected with other sensors, the watch becomes the master.

Analysis of air purifier

The critical value of PM2.5 content is 75 Î¼g / m3

The pollutants in the air mainly include soot, total suspended particulates, inhalable particulates (PM2.5) and fine particulates (PM10). The smaller the diameter of the particulates, the deeper the part that can enter the respiratory tract. 10 micron diameter particles It is deposited in the upper respiratory tract, and particles below 2 microns can penetrate 100% into the bronchiole and alveoli.

The air quality standard of 74 key cities is only 4.1%

According to the data of the press conference held by the State Council Information Office on June 4, according to the new "Ambient Air Quality Standards", the six pollutants SO2, NO2, PM10, PM2.5, CO and O3 were evaluated, 74 new standards In the first phase of monitoring and implementation, the proportion of cities that met the ambient air quality standards was only 4.1%, and the other 256 cities implemented the old air quality standards, and the proportion of cities that met the standards was 69.5%.

Air purifier sales increased by 90.5% compared with last year

According to a report recently released by the China Electronics and Information Industry Development Institute, due to the haze weather, air purifiers have become the most concerned home appliance products, with sales of nearly 2.4 million units nationwide last year, a year-on-year increase of 90.5%; retail The amount reached 5.6 billion yuan, a year-on-year increase of 105.9%.

HEPA filter needs to be replaced in March

The filter of the air purifier is the same as the filter of the water purifier, and it is not effective for a long time. After long-term use, the accumulation of dust on the surface of the filter will also cause the filter to gradually fail. Therefore, when the haze is more serious, the non-washable HEPA filter needs to be replaced every three months.
